Alternatively, each channel can be individually switched to "Direct D/A" mode in which the programmer can send data directly to the sound mixer, allowing more complex sound patterns to be generated, such as speech. Inevitably, this requires more programming effort and CPU time.

Waveform playback is the most common and allows a 32-byte, 5-bit unsigned linear sample to be played back at selected frequencies.
